Jean Dusart is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Pharmacology and Oncology. According to data from OpenAlex, Jean Dusart has authored 55 papers receiving a total of 1.7k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 36 papers in Molecular Biology, 23 papers in Pharmacology and 14 papers in Oncology. Recurrent topics in Jean Dusart’s work include Microbial Natural Products and Biosynthesis (23 papers), Peptidase Inhibition and Analysis (13 papers) and Antibiotic Resistance in Bacteria (11 papers). Jean Dusart is often cited by papers focused on Microbial Natural Products and Biosynthesis (23 papers), Peptidase Inhibition and Analysis (13 papers) and Antibiotic Resistance in Bacteria (11 papers). Jean Dusart collaborates with scholars based in Belgium, United Kingdom and France. Jean Dusart's co-authors include Jean‐Marie Ghuysen, Jean‐Marie Frère, Bernard Joris, Colette Duez and Jozef Van Beeumen and has published in prestigious journals such as Science, Journal of Biological Chemistry and Annual Review of Biochemistry.
